Position Summary

Under the supervision of the Onboarding Director, the Onboarding Specialist II, supports the provider onboarding strategy. This role is responsible for relationship management and completion of all onboarding tasks required to deliver a seamless experience for new providers from offer acceptance through their start date.

Key responsibilities include serving as a single point of contact for the new provider and as key strategic partner to all internal onboarding task owners. This role will also be responsible for communications with stakeholders, and will work closely with cross functional areas to ensure optimal provider onboarding and orientation to Vagelos College of Physicians and Surgeons (VP&S).

The ideal candidate has a strong background in customer service, interacting with or liaising with providers, supporting the strategy of internal clients, and leveraging technology to optimize onboarding activities. Familiarity with HR processes, faculty affairs, hospital or insurance credentialing, practice operations or any combination of these areas is highly desirable.

Responsibilities

Onboarding Operations and Experience

  • Responsible for successfully managing all onboarding transactions and serving as a primary point of contact for new providers undergoing the onboarding process, hiring departments, all internal partners across the Medical Center and Vagelos College of Physicians and Surgeons (VP&S), and cross-institutional onboarding partners within NYP and Cornell.
  • Communicates regularly with new hires to promote engagement, educate on the hiring process, provide regular status updates, and support their transition to the new role.
  • Builds relationships with internal partners to minimize redundancies, ensure clear/ consistent messaging, and provide support as needed.
  • Identifies potential gaps in customer service workflows and/or systemic communication protocols and resolves potential deficiencies, such as delays in communicating “incomplete” or “missing” status.
  • Ensures alignment, efficient notifications, and handoffs of onboarding activities are in alignment with board review timelines and target start dates.
  • Maintains high levels of service in onboarding experience, by maintaining strong knowledge and understanding of processes, including appointment procedures, credentialing requirements, training requirements, systems access requirements, committee meeting timelines, seasonal trends, common external bottlenecks, and other relevant factors impacting onboarding.

PEG Maintenance and Recredentialing

  • Monitor the 36-month re-credentialing cycle for managed care organizations and comply with varying credentialing timelines across CD and non-CD contracts and Medicaid revalidations.
  • Review and process annual updates, including open enrollment changes and demographic verification, ensuring all provider information remains current and accurate.
  • Maintain provider credentials and expirables.
